Anwar pledges to support civil servants


PUTRAJAYA: The Prime Minister has assured civil servants that he will defend them against those who question them while carrying out their duties.

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im said for as long as they perform their duties well and responsibly, he will not succumb to pressure from those questioning or criticising civil servants.

"I guarantee you (civil servants) this. For as long as you do what is good and what is right, I will defend you.

"There are instances where action is taken and there is pressure for us to take action against those who carry out their responsibilities.

"I told the Chief Secretary to the Government that we will defend the person because he is carrying out his duties as a public officer," he said at the Finance Ministry’s monthly gathering.

The Prime Minister said his mandate to civil servants was clear: they must carry out their job responsibilities with integrity.

"You have a Prime Minister who will defend you. I will not succumb to pressure. You (civil servants), do your job," he added.
